Fallen In Iraq 4/9/03 - 09

U.S. & Coalition Fallen in Iraq
On This Date, April 9th, 2003 - 2009
Twenty-nine
2003 -- 0

None Reported

2004 -- 16

Pfc. Eric A. Ayon, 26; Arleta, California; U.S. Marine 2nd BN, 4th Marines, 1st Marine Division, I Marine Expeditionary Force: Hostile - hostile fire -- Al Anbar Province

Sgt. Felix M. Delgreco, 22; Simsbury, Connecticut; U.S. Army National Guard 1st BN, 102nd INF REG: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ad (nr. Camp Cooke)

Sgt. Peter G. Enos, 24; South Dartmouth, Massachusetts; U.S. Army 1st BN, 7th Field Artillery REG, 1st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- ambush -- Bayji (S side)

Pfc. , Gregory R. Goodrich, 37; Bartonville, Illinois; U.S. Army Reserve 724th Transporation Company: Hostile - hostile fire - small arms fire, rpg -- Baghdad (Abu Ghuraib)

Ssg. Raymond Edison Jones Jr., 31; Gainesville, Florida; U.S. Army 1st BN, 7th Field Artillery REG, 1st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- ambush -- Bayji (S side)

Spc. Jonathan Roy Kephart, 21; Oil City, Pennsylvania; U.S. Army 230th Military Police Company: Hostile - hostile fire - ambush -- Baghdad

Sgt. Elmer C. Krause, 40; Greensboro, North Carolina; U.S. Army Reserve 724th Transporation Company: Hostile - hostile fire - small arms fire, rpg -- Baghdad (Abu Ghuraib)

Ssg. Toby W. Mallet, 26; Kaplan, Louisiana; U.S. Army 1st BN, 7th Field Artillery REG, 1st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- ambush -- Bayji (S side)

Cpl. Matthew E. Matula, 20; Spicewood, Texas; U.S. Marine 2nd BN, 1st Marines, 1st Marine Division, I Marine Expeditionary Force: Hostile - hostile fire -- Anbar Province, Iraq

Ssg. Don Steven McMahan, 31; Nashville, Tennessee; U.S. Army 1st BN, 94th Field Artillery REG, 1st Armored Division: Hostile - hostile fire - small arms fire, rpg Baghdad

REPORTED MIA: Sgt. Keith M. Maupin, 20; Batavia, Ohio; U.S. Army 724th Transportation Company: Hostile - hostile fire -- [remains recovered 03/20/08, family announcement 03/30/08. Odo nnyew fie kwan frame -- "Love never loses its way home."]

Pfc. Chance R. Phelps, 19; Clifton, Colorado; U.S. Marine 3rd BN, 11th Marines, 1st Marine Division, I Marine Expeditionary Force: Hostile - hostile fire -- Al Anbar Province

Cpl. Michael Raymond Speer, 24; Redfield, Kansas; U.S. Marine 2nd BN, 2nd Marines, 2nd Marine Division, II Marine Expeditionary Force: Hostile - hostile fire -- Al Anbar Province

Lcpl. Elias Lance Torrez III, 21; Veribest, Texas; U.S. Marine 3rd BN, 7th Marines, 1st Marine Division, I Marine Expeditionary Force: Hostile - hostile fire -- Al Anbar Province

Spc. Allen Jeffrey "A.J." Vandayburg, 20; Mansfield, Ohio; U.S. Army 2nd BN, 2nd INF REG, 1st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- RPG attack -- Buhritz (near)

Spc. Michelle M. Witmer, 20; New Berlin, Wisconsin; U.S. Army National Guard 32nd Military Police Company: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ad (NE part)

2005 -- 1

Pfc. Casey M. LaWare, 19; Redding, California; U.S. Army 2nd Squadron, 11th Armored Cavalry REG: Non-hostile - building fire -- [died Landstuhl Reg. Med. Ctr.]

2006 -- 3

Sgt. David S. Collins, 24; Jasper, Georgia; U.S. Army 1st BN, 506th INF REG, 4th Brigade, 101st Airborne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Ramadi

Pfc. Joseph I. Love-Fowler, 22; North Pole, Alaska; U.S. Army 94th Engineer Combat BN, 8th Sustainment Command: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Balad (military hospital)

Sfc. Gregory S. Rogers, 42; Cincinnati, Ohio; U.S. Army 1st BN, 506th INF REG, 4th Brigade, 101st Airborne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Ramadi

2007 -- 4

Pfc. Brian Lee Holden, 20; Claremont, North Carolina; U.S. Army 2nd BN, 17th Field Artillery Reg, 2nd Brigade Combat Team, 2nd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ad (southeast part)

Spc. Ismael Solorio, 21; San Luis, Arizona; U.S. Army 2nd BN, 17th Field Artillery Reg, 2nd Brigade Combat Team, 2nd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ad (southeast part)

Spc. Clifford A. Spohn III,, 21; Albuquerque, New Mexico; U.S. Army 3rd BN, 509th Parachute Infantry Reg, 4th Brigade Combat Team, 25th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- indirect fire -- Karmah

Pfc. Brett Andre Walton, 37; Hillsboro, Oregon; U.S. Army 2nd BN, 17th Field Artillery Reg, 2nd Brigade Combat Team, 2nd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ad (southeast part)

2008 -- 5

Sgt. Jesse A. Ault, 28; Dublin, Virginia; U.S. Army 429th Brigade Support BN, Virginia Army National Guard: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Tunis (died in Baghdad), Iraq

Tsgt. Anthony L. Capra, 31; Hanford, California; U.S. Air Force Detachment 63, 688 Armament Systems Squadron: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ad, Iraq

Spc. Jacob J. Fairbanks, 22; Saint Paul, Minnesota; U.S. Army 1st BN, 320th Field Artillery Reg, 2nd Brigade Combat Team, 101st Airborne Division (Air Assault): Non-hostile - suicide Baghdad, Iraq

Spc. Jeremiah C. Hughes, 26; Jacksonville, Florida; U.S. Army 1st BN, 21st Infantry Reg, 2nd Brigade Combat Team (Stryker), 25th Infantry Division: Non-hostile - injury Baghdad, Iraq

Sgt. Shaun P. Tousha, 30; Hull, Texas; U.S. Army 1st BN, 66th Armor Reg, 1st Brigade Combat Team, 4th Infantry Division: Hostile - hostile fire - IED attack -- Baghdad, Iraq

2009 -- 0

None Reported
